Yari Gvion is a scholar working on Clinical Psychology, Social Psychology and Psychiatry and Mental health. According to data from OpenAlex, Yari Gvion has authored 37 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 37 papers in Clinical Psychology, 14 papers in Social Psychology and 13 papers in Psychiatry and Mental health. Recurrent topics in Yari Gvion's work include Suicide and Self-Harm Studies (28 papers), Psychosomatic Disorders and Their Treatments (12 papers) and Child and Adolescent Psychosocial and Emotional Development (8 papers). Yari Gvion is often cited by papers focused on Suicide and Self-Harm Studies (28 papers), Psychosomatic Disorders and Their Treatments (12 papers) and Child and Adolescent Psychosocial and Emotional Development (8 papers). Yari Gvion collaborates with scholars based in Israel, United States and Russia. Yari Gvion's co-authors include Alan Apter, Yossi Levi‐Belz, Netta Horesh, Tsvi Fischel, Mark Weiser, Ilan Treves, Gergö Hadlaczky, Alan Apter, Danny Horesh and Sami Hamdan and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Affective Disorders, International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health and Journal of Adolescence.
